Mission

To assist displaced people, especially women and children, Refugees International focuses our work in seven focus countries and around six issues: Neglected crises, return & reintegration, internal displacement, peacekeeping, statelessness and climate displacement.

On the edge of disaster: Somalis forced to flee drought and near famine conditions
This report documents the humanitarian challenges encountered by internally displaced persons (IDPs) in Somalia, in the context of drought and ongoing conflict in the country.

The Sendai Framework Voluntary Commitments (SFVC) online platform allows stakeholders to inform the public about their work on DRR. The SFVC online platform is a useful toolto know who is doing what and where for the implementation of the Sendai Framework, which could foster potential collaboration among stakeholders. All stakeholders (private sector, civil society organizations, academia, media, local governments, etc.) working on DRR can submit their commitments and report on their progress and deliverables.
